GYDTA is suitable for aerial and duct application. Because of the good moisture resistance, it can also be used in cable trench. It has the loose tube structure with ribbon cable, which is surrounded by the APL tape. GYDTA is a good option for Interoffice communication, outdoor access network.
GYDTA uses steel as the central strength member ensures good tensile resistance, and improves the bending performance. It has excellent moisture resistance ability: the loose tube is filled with grease to protect the fiber, APL tape prevent the water ingress, then the cable is completed with PE out sheath.
